He's just going through a metamorphasis.

The squigly lines when babies usually change or go away and as they mature, a new patern will often develope.

He might still have some really bright colors, but he's just in an inbetween stage.

At the same time, he might have very little color at all.
But some of the coolest looking Oscars are the w/c with very little coloration except on the fins. :)
